Sessão de Terapia (English: Therapy Session) is a Brazilian television series written and directed by actor Selton Mello, and based on the Israeli series BeTipul, created by Israeli psychologist, Hagai Levi. It is also based on the American version of the series, In Treatment. It debuted on 1 October 2012 on GNT at 10 pm, and ended on 30 November after a total of 45 episodes.
In June 2013, the series official Facebook page confirmed a second season, which began shooting on the third day of that month. It debuted on 7 October, and ended on 22 November after 35 episodes.
After a third season of 35 episodes, Sessão de Terapia was discontinued in 2014. In 2019, it returned with a fourth, 35-episode season, which premiered all at once on Globoplay on 30 August 2019, and was expected to air in 2020 on GNT. Due to scheduling conflicts, Zecarlos Machado did not return as protagonist, Dr. Theo Cecatto, and instead saw Mello take the role of Caio Barone, the new psychologist.
The fifth and final season of Sessão de Terapia premiered on Globoplay on 4 June 2021, and ended on 9 July after a total of 35 episodes.
